Kimbrel’s Career Journey: From Dominance to Uncertainty

Craig Kimbrel’s career has been a rollercoaster ride. Once a dominant closer for the Braves, he recorded an impressive 185 saves from 2011 to 2014. However, his performance has fluctuated in recent years, leading to questions about his effectiveness. Here are key points about his journey:

  • Started strong with the Braves, boasting a 2.59 career ERA.
  • Faced challenges after leaving Boston, including a rough stint with the Cubs.
  • Had a bounce-back year in 2023 with the Phillies, posting a 3.26 ERA.
  • Struggled again with the Orioles, leading to his release in September.

Impact on the Braves’ Bullpen

With Joe Jiménez likely out for the season, Kimbrel’s addition is timely. The Braves’ bullpen already includes solid arms like Raisel Iglesias and Dylan Lee. Kimbrel could compete for a spot alongside other veterans on minor league deals. The team’s strategy of signing experienced players reflects their desire to build a strong, competitive roster while managing payroll.
